【技术分享】虚拟化

简介: 4月更文挑战第15天

★什么是虚拟化
虚拟化是一种技术,它允许服务器等硬件资源(CPU、内存、硬盘)在逻辑上集成或分区,而不受物理配置的限制。
虚拟化是一种可应用于服务器、网络和存储的技术。
本文将解释服务器虚拟化。 服务器虚拟化允许单台服务器在逻辑上集成到多台服务器中,就好像它是多台服务器一样。
每台服务器运行自己的操作系统和应用程序。
image.png
如果操作系统相同,为什么不在一台服务器上同时运行多个应用程序呢?
因为为了确保软件的稳定运行,服务器通常在每台服务器上运行一个应用程序。

★虚拟化的好处

1.减少服务器数量
如上图所示,服务器虚拟化可减少服务器数量。即使是一台物理服务器,也可以在虚拟化软件的基础上进行虚拟化。
实现了 “一个操作系统,一个应用程序”。
减少服务器数量可降低运行维护成本,节省电力和空间。

2.有效利用硬件资源
在单个物理服务器上配置 “一个操作系统,一个应用程序”,可以有效利用硬件资源。
如果在单个物理服务器上采用 “一个操作系统,一个应用程序 ”的配置,一些服务器会受到硬件资源限制,而另一些服务器则负载较轻。 例如,负载峰值因虚拟化的不同而不同。
通过整合服务器,可以有效利用一台整合物理服务器的硬件资源。

3.服务器环境的封装
无论操作系统有多老或硬件环境有多新,在虚拟化软件上运行的服务器都能顺利运行。
硬件更换后无法识别驱动程序,更换硬件后,服务器不会出现驱动程序无法识别的问题。 只有能在虚拟化软件上运行才没问题。

★两种类型的虚拟化软件
实现虚拟化的服务器虚拟化软件主要有两类:主机操作系统类型和管理程序类型。
image.png

目录
相关文章
|
4月前
|
Web App开发 人工智能 安全
操作系统的未来之路:探索下一代技术革新
随着技术的不断进步,操作系统作为计算机硬件与用户之间的桥梁,其重要性不言而喻。本文将深入浅出地探讨操作系统的发展趋势,从云计算、人工智能到量子计算等领域,展望未来可能的技术突破和应用场景。我们将通过具体实例,了解这些前沿技术如何影响操作系统的设计、安全和应用,以及它们如何塑造我们的数字生活。
88 1
|
8月前
|
人工智能 安全 云计算
【专访英特尔】软硬结合,共赴服务器操作系统的云智未来
国产服务器操作系统崛起,云智融合成为行业方向。
|
Web App开发 人工智能 JavaScript
龙蜥白皮书精选:开源 RISC-V 技术支持软硬件全栈平台
RISC-V Anolis已支持平头哥高性能平台,还能运行LibreOffice、Firefox、Droganwell、NCNN等生产力软件和云上应用。
|
网络协议 Cloud Native NoSQL
龙蜥白皮书精选:面向 DPU 场景的软硬协同协议栈
针对不同的规模场景、硬件和应用模型,SMC提供多位一体的方案以解决当前传统协议栈问题。
龙蜥白皮书精选:面向 DPU 场景的软硬协同协议栈
|
虚拟化 开发者 Docker
平台虚拟化介绍|学习笔记
快速学习平台虚拟化介绍
平台虚拟化介绍|学习笔记
|
智能网卡 Linux 虚拟化
5月硬核预告!明晚开讲:Virtio 虚拟化技术趋势与 DPU 实践 | 第16 期
本期龙蜥大讲堂邀请了来自云豹智能高级工程师 ​Will Sun做分享,本周三(明天)下午4点,不见不散!
5月硬核预告!明晚开讲:Virtio 虚拟化技术趋势与 DPU 实践 | 第16 期
|
供应链 架构师 安全
头号云话题:进击的开源操作系统
本文整理自极客邦科技创始人CEO霍太稳,阿里云技术战略总监龙蜥社区运营委员会主席陈绪,中国开源软件推进联盟副主席兼秘书长,中国科学院软件所研究员刘澎,中国移动信息技术有限公司首席云架构师程宇,在头号云话题:进击的开源操作系统的分享。
|
安全 关系型数据库 调度
云计算技术资料之虚拟化
云计算技术如果做大块的抽象,我理解在云架构之外,就是虚拟化、调度、管控,三块的技术结合,支撑了 云的核心特征:弹性服务能力。 本文结合之前的学习,梳理了一些虚拟化这块的云厂商的文档。下一篇梳理调度相关的文档。 连续做架构、虚拟化、调度等云的关键内容梳理,目的是便于技术兴趣同学,快速地对比各家技术,快速地理解各家技术特点。 选择各云厂商的官方文档,是为了体现代表性,具有权威性,方便交流。
584 0
云计算技术资料之虚拟化